When the master said, "I have ready-made food at home, so why don't you make do with it at my house?" This sentence is often a euphemism for the host to tell the guest that the meal has arrived and that the meal should be prepared. It's a gentle, not direct, reminder designed to make guests aware that it's time to leave. In this situation, the guest should be sensitive to the fact that this is a polite refusal and respond accordingly to avoid causing unnecessary trouble to the host.

Secondly, when the host said, "You must eat at my house another day." This usually means that it's too late to chat and the host wants to end the day's party. This statement is a polite rather than direct reminder designed to make guests feel welcome, but also aware of the need to leave at the right time. If a guest chooses to stay, it can be embarrassing and overwhelming for the host.
